How to Wear American Apparel

Unlike other chains like Brooklyn Industries, Urban Outfitters or Gap, if an item sells well at American Apparel, chances are it will continue to appear on the shelves for years.

Debuting two summers ago, the overwhelmingly popular Cotton Spandex Jersey Bandeau Dress has created a sea of multicolored extras from Feist's "1,2,3,4" music video. Still featured as the first dress listed on the website, it can be seen on at least three girls at any one time in any neighborhood, from the the East Village to the Upper East Side. Sold for $36 and in 19 different shades, the dress can be worn in at least 15 different ways (even as a shirt and a skirt). The dilemna: Does one buy the $36 wonder dress, or back off because everyone and their mom, younger sister and cousin in England own it.

If you do decide to go through with the purchase, here are some tips for wearing it:

1. Strapless- Top-heavy girls, be careful with this one. Unless you like to attract attention, avoid publicly exposing yourself by wearing a V-neck short sleeve shirt underneath the dress. You get the style without the embarrassment.

2. The Skirt- If you like the skirt look (which can be suitable for a casual work environment), buy the dress a size larger than you normally would. You'll regret eating lunch otherwise.

3. The Shirt- To be honest, even in a large those curvier than a size 6 may have trouble wearing this style. But no one's missing much … the fabric bunches up underneath the arms in a less than comfortable way. Sometimes a dress should stay a dress.
